Describe Implant exposure?
Sound surgical principles to minimize the surgical exposure based on the access required should be employed. A series of surgical approaches to achieve this are described below.
When adequate tissue is present, the purpose of this phase is to remove tissue for the insertion of the abutment and a transitional restoration. However, the excision of this tissue with a circular punch, for example, may not achieve the ideal position for the gingival margin. It is for this reason that the minimal incision (H - shaped) was devised. This provides an opportunity to assess the contours and manipulate the tissues, if necessary, or to excise them, if more appropriate.
